WebMar 10, 2024 · 6. Reasonableness test. Auditors conduct reasonableness tests to confirm the validity of a company's transactions, balances and other financial events. They determine reasonableness based on the information provided on two or more sources of data. If the auditor notices possible inaccuracies, they address them with the client. The Government may use various cost analysis techniques and WebFor example, the cost of goods sold has a strong connection with sales revenues and inventories. The auditor might use inventory data or the cost of goods sold to assess the reasonableness of revenues recorded in the financial statements.
